VoIP Pentest Overview

VoIP penetration testing, or voip pentest is the practice of assessing the security of VoIP networks, services, and devices to identify vulnerabilities and protect them against potential threats. As cyber threats evolve, VoIP systems must undergo regular security assessments to ensure their ability to withstand attacks and maintain secure voice communications.

Why VoIP Pentest Matters

VoIP systems are susceptible to a range of threats, including eavesdropping, call interception, denial of service attacks, and more. A VoIP pentest evaluates the robustness of your VoIP infrastructure, applications, and protocols, helping you discover and rectify security weaknesses before malicious actors can exploit them.
